Holcim Indonesia up sharply on laggard interest
11 December 2006


PT Holcim Indonesia was sharply higher in mid morning trade, supported by laggard buying with the stock seen to have fallen behind gains recorded by many other stocks, including cement firms, recently, dealers said.


At 11.08 am, Holcim was up 20 rupiah, or 3.03 per cent, at 680.


"The stock’s price has lagged gains seen in other cement stocks recently, as well as the broad market run-up," Lanang Trihardian, an analyst with PT Erdikha Elit, said.


He added that the interest in Holcim and other cement companies is based on expectations the sector will benefit from a pickup in construction next year, following the sharp pullback in domestic interest rates.
